At this time our Supplemental Application site is still down. I wanted to pass on to you (as I have received many e-mails asking) the character limit of the topic question.

The topic question field is an unlimited text field.

I've received some questions regarding the deadline to submit the supplemental application. The deadline for submission of the supplemental application is 1 October.
Is there an additional fee to submit the supplemental application? No, there is no additional fee.

Just a reminder, the topic is this:
Describe the setting which you envision conducting your medical career. Also include how and why you think this setting would help fulfill your interests related to the practice of medicine.

I want to thank you again for your application and your interest in UT Southwestern. I will keep you posted of our progress.

Regards,

Anne

Anne P McLane
Associate Director of Admissions
